Description

This wonderful house occupies a delightful village location with views of the Severn estuary and the rolling countryside hills of South Gloucestershire. With a meticulous eye for detail, the current owners have spared no expense renovating this Grade II Listed Georgian property to create a fabulous family home with high qualify fittings and stylish design throughout including paints by Little & Green, Farrow & Ball and Earthborn, bathroom floors & tiles by Mandarin Stone, heritage radiators and carpets by The Unnatural flooring company.

The house itself boasts many charming period such as the wood panelling in the sitting rooms, wooden sash windows and fireplaces, whilst also being brought into the 21st century with modern design in the kitchen and bathrooms. The entrance hall leads to the front sitting room that has a warm and cosy feel with its original fireplace and wood burning stove, wood panelling, sash windows and window seats. There is a useful study or home office, and a family room in the centre of the home, also with a wood burning stove, that leads into the fully fitted country style kitchen. This kitchen has fully fitted induction hob, double ovens, American style fridge / freezer and original stone flag floors. There is space for dining, and patio doors leading out to a large sheltered terrace and garden. The ground floor is completed with a guest cloakroom and stairs down to the cellar which is used as a home gym.

The first floor provides two double bedrooms, a large family bathroom and upstairs utility / laundry room, a half landing takes you to the principal main bedroom with an en-suite shower room, and to the top floor a further two double bedrooms sharing a family shower room.

Outside

The main house is approached by a wonderful west facing formal walled garden leading to the front door of this statuesque Georgian home. To the rear, accessed via the kitchen patio doors is a private and secluded garden perfect for barbeques and outdoor entertaining. There is a long driveway that loops around to the back of the house providing access to the ample parking, stables and outbuildings. There is electric set up outside the parking area where a car charging point could be installed.

The land totals 12.89 acres and is largely open fields and paddocks with stock-proof fencing, hedging and mature trees on the boundary. There are a number of field shelters for sheep, or horses. Planning permission has been obtained to construct a new agricultural building on one of the fields that would be perfect as a tractor & storage shed or car barn.

In addition, the sellers own a period barn on a separate title, which benefits from planning permission granted to convert it into a magnificent 4 bedroomed separate dwelling, with wood shed, garage and home office. Available via separate negotiation.

Situation

The house sits in an elevated position surrounded by trees on one side, in the village of Aust, a small and friendly village in South Gloucestershire. Life centres around the active pub 'The Boars Head' with many residents moving to the village to make the most of the surrounding countryside with its plethora of walks, bridle paths, cycle routes and nature reserves. Located minutes away from 'The Wave', an inland surf destination known to many. There is excellent schooling for all ages nearby in the surrounding villages and with easy access to central Bristol. Communication links are also first class with access via junction 1 of the M48 which in turn becomes the M4 motorway alternatively joining the M5 at junction 15. Bristol Parkway is a short drive away by car and offers high speed train links to London in 90 minutes and 3 miles away is Severn Beach Railway station offers direct lines to Clifton in Bristol & Cardiff Central. Many local children attend Clifton College, RedMaids, Bristol Grammar School and Tockington Manor School.
